What companies run services between Point Vernon, QLD, Australia and Sunshine Coast (Region), QLD, Australia?

Queensland Rail Travel operates a train from Howard to Nambour once daily. Tickets cost $30–667 and the journey takes 2h 23m. Alternatively, FlixBus Australia operates a bus from Hervey Bay to Noosa Junction Station twice daily. Tickets cost $30–55 and the journey takes 2h 58m.
